Output 30758b6c9762468513b534c2304e8ab774731667b3f8d45c4ac7714faf167d0a:0

value
14542926
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7b59c8507bb7c4591b73c2894c5dfb1e27f2f515 OP_EQUALVERIFY OP_CHECKSIG
address
1CFDfntCTtTfNZicE7eWPSCpLzp95B42bi
transaction
30758b6c9762468513b534c2304e8ab774731667b3f8d45c4ac7714faf167d0a
spent
true